Glass-Replacement-150x150.jpgDouble glazing that is misted can be a problem for homeowners in the UK. The seal between two panes is broken which allows moisture into the glass. This can reduce your home's energy efficiency and hinder your view.

A damaged seal is the most frequent reason for a double-glazed window becoming misted. This can be due to the age of the double-glazed window, or the frame's leak. In either case, the broken seal could allow hot air to escape while cold air to get in. This can significantly reduce the efficiency of the window.

If you have double-glazed windows that are displaying signs of misting, it's important to act quickly. The reason is that an unsound seal could prevent the double-glazing from operating effectively, which can result in higher heating bills and a decreased energy efficiency of your home. Additionally, the resulting moisture could cause mould and mildew growth, which can be damaging to the frame and the surrounding insulation.

A reputable double-glazing expert can fix the window by removing the affected pane and replacing it with a new one. This method is usually less expensive and more efficient than a complete window replacement. In addition, it is a good opportunity to upgrade your window to an energy-efficient model.

A common issue that causes double-glazed windows to become blurred is the failure of the seal between the panes. This can occur due to a variety of reasons, including improper installation or exposure. If the window isn't properly sealed, it could cause condensation between the panes, and a loss of energy efficiency.

There are several ways to repair a double-glazed window that is becoming misty double glazing, but most of these options require professional assistance. One method is to use a desiccant, which is a dry, non-porous material that absorbs moisture. Making a small incision into the window to pump or inject a special drying agent is another option. However, this method is risky and could not be as effective as a total replacement of the window.
